Washington Alternate Assessment System (WAAS)

Accommodations

Washington state offers a variety of testing accommodations that remove barriers caused by a student’s disability, or lack of English language proficiency, so test scores can accurately reflect a student’s true knowledge and skills.

Accommodations may not be provided solely as a way to help ensure proficiency on the standards. The ultimate goal of any accommodation is meaningful measurement of what the student has learned.
